I played the "relaxed" mode in the demo and loved it and bought the full game. The full game plays for many upgrades which means you get to purchase a ton of stuff for the coffee shop. I wished there was an upgrade for the "band" for a variety of songs, the one they have gets a bit old, but continually playing it refills the customers "happiness" meters. Fortunately, when you hire all of the servers, they can pretty much run the shop and you don't have to prepare the 25-30 different drinks with a multitude of ingredients. I just keep the band singing, clean up tables, get the delivery guy in, and keep the inventory stocked, all of which helps the staff better serve the customers. I haven't tried the "timed" mode yet.
